Coddles can take many shapes because each cook can add whatever leftovers they have at hand, but in general, potatoes and other root vegetables, bacon, sausages, and onions make the base of this delicious preparation. Usually served with bread, the coddle meal is so filling that there is no need to make other dishes to accompany itjust fresh soda bread slices, perfect to soak up the juices. Coddles were a useful way of using up any stray rashers of bacon or sausages on a Thursday, in times when Catholics were not supposed to eat meat on a Friday. Egg coddlers should not be exposed to an open flame, nor placed directly on the burner of an electric range.
